BUCKINGHAMSHIRE COUNCIL

CHILTERN LOCAL AREA

TOWN AND COUNTRY PLANNING ACT 1990

PLANNING (LISTED BUILDINGS AND CONSERVATION AREAS) REGULATIONS 1990

The following applications have been received by the Council. The reason for advertising is indicated at the end of the details of the application. The reason abbreviations are LB = Listed Building; CA = Conservation Area

PL/25/1820/FA & PL/25/1821/HB

LB in CA

Town Mill, 191 High Street, Amersham Roof structure repairs to former mill building, roof tile repairs, removal of modern balcony and external steps, insertion of window to north elevation and new bathroom, insertion of new en suite bathroom, insertion of insulation in loft space and first floor cavity, brickwork repointing.

PL/25/1916/FA

CA

Little Pegs, Crutches Lane, Jordans Rear extension and alterations to front entrance fenestration.

PL/25/1907/HB

LB

Tudors, Great Green Street Farm, Green Street, Chorleywood Listed building consent for retention of canopy porch to external door on western elevation.

PL/25/1721/FA

LB in CA

133 High Street, Amersham Demolition of two storey rear extension and proposed new part two storey/part single storey rear extension, replacement windows, rebuilding of boundary wall and internal alterations.

PL/25/1713/FA

Major Development

Lodge Farm, Lodge Lane, Little Chalfont Erection of agricultural building (retrospective).

PL/25/1937/FA

CA

53 and 55 High Street, Great Missenden Part two storey rear extension, part single storey rear extension with no. 55.

PL/25/1622/FA

Major Development

Beaconsfield Golf Club, Farm Lane, Jordans Change of use from grazing paddocks to formation of irrigation ponds, including new access, creation of water harvesting scheme for irrigation involving material that will be imported under the CL:AIRE DoWCoP utilisation of the material. Site arrangements for clean, naturally occurring material from suitable donor sites to make up shortfall in construction material requirements.

PL/25/1714/FA

Major Development

Lodge Farm, Lodge Lane, Little Chalfont Erection of equestrian building and change of use of land to equestrian (retrospective).

You may view applications at https://pa-csb.buckinghamshire.gov.uk/online-applications/. Comments should be received within 21 days of the date of this publication, either online or in writing quoting the reference number and your postal address, to our Council offices or via email to: planning.comments.csb@buckinghamshire.gov.uk.

Note there will be no further opportunity to comment on householder applications that are not subject to appeal.
